Real estate broker and managing broker licensing fees

  • All business and professional licensing
    • Real estate
In progress

Current rule(s)

Real estate fees (WAC 308-124A-775)

We're considering rulemaking to increase the fees for new and renewed real estate broker and managing broker licenses. The proposed rule will increase the fee from $10 to $20. The purpose of this increase is to fund the Real Estate Research Center.

Real estate broker education and license renewals

  • All business and professional licensing
    • Real estate
Completed

Current rule(s)

Broker first active renewal (WAC 308-124A-785); Continuing education clock hour requirements (WAC 308-124A-790); Course titles reserved for prescribed curriculum courses (WAC 308-124H-810); General requirements for course approval (WAC 308-124H-820); Secondary education provider course content approval application (WAC 308-124H-825)

We're proposing rules requiring new and current real estate licensees to take instructional courses about fair housing and preventing unfair housing practices. We'll be responsible for providing the curriculum. The proposed rules would add the fair housing course to the current rules, edit the rules to be clearer, create new requirements for licensees, and subject licensees to audits.

Destroyed or wrecked vehicles, temporary license plates for off-road vehicle dealers

  • Vehicle and boat registration
Completed

Current rule(s)

Destroyed or wrecked vehicle—Reporting—Rebuilt (WAC 308-56A-460); Delivery of off-road vehicle on dealer temporary permit (WAC 308-94A-035)

We updated the current market value threshold amount of destroyed or wrecked vehicles according to the law. For off-road vehicle dealers, we replaced references to temporary permits to temporary license plates.
